The Student Assistant provides key support in bringing a positive attitude and friendly interaction to the Student Affairs Office and those visiting. They provide valuable assistance with the on-site support and organization of the Student Affairs offices through answering questions and assisting guests. The ideal assistant is outgoing and provides valuable insight and suggestions when they have ideas they would like to try. 

The student is required to work up to 6-10 hours per week during the school year with required availability Monday afternoons from 1-5PM for the Spring 2026 semester. The Student Affairs office is open from 9AM-5PM, Monday through Friday. This position offers an opportunity to better understand the inner workings of the college. 

Responsibilities:

  • Greet visitors coming into the Student Affairs suite and answering/returning/forwarding call inquiries in a polite and timely manner. 
  • Schedule visitors for an appointment as needed 
  • Directing scheduled visitors to the correct office 
  • Standard office procedures, such as utilizing knowledge of Canva, Microsoft Office, Teams and Outlook. Filing, photocopying, and aiding the Student Affair’s office staff in a variety of functions, including event coordination and project management. 
  • Share suggestions and ideas from a student perspective 
  • Keep the reception area neat and clean
